Measurements
To ensure the best possible fit, Furtastic Studios requires accurate body measurements for all applicable commissions.
After securing your commission slot, we will send you our official Body Measurement PDF with visual diagrams and detailed instructions. Please read all instructions carefully before measuring.
It is extremely important that you measure your actual body size — not your clothing size — and that you do not adjust, reduce, or estimate your measurements. If you are concerned about tightness in certain areas, please let us know, but still provide your true measurements. If you are planning significant weight changes, we recommend commissioning at a later time to ensure the best fit.
All measurements must be taken using a soft measuring tape, with the help of another person for better accuracy. Please triple-check every number before submitting. Measurements must be listed in inches and rounded up to the nearest 1/4 inch.
In the measurement guide, red lines indicate circumference measurements (measuring around the body), while blue lines indicate length measurements (measuring vertically or across).
The guide includes detailed measurements for the head and neck area, including head circumference above the brow, neck circumference, face height, pupil distance, and neck length.
It also includes measurements for the feet and hands, such as ankle circumference, widest part of the foot, foot length, wrist circumference, palm circumference, finger base circumference, palm length, longest finger length, and thumb length.
For bodysuits and full suits, additional measurements are required, including torso circumference at the armpit, chest/bust, underbust, waist, hips, thigh, knee, calf, ankle, bicep, elbow, lower arm, shoulder width, arm length, inseam, and leg length.
Providing precise and honest measurements allows Furtastic Studios to create a suit that fits comfortably, moves naturally, and looks its best on you. If you have any questions during the measuring process, we are always happy to guide you.

The buyer is responsible for the proper care and maintenance of their fursuit. Please do not lift or carry the head by the ears, nose, or eyes. Brush the fur regularly to maintain its quality. Always wear a balaclava and underlayer to reduce sweat buildup inside the suit. Clean the head and bodysuit consistently after major use, and avoid exposure to mud, wine, coffee, or other staining substances.
Store your suit in a cool, dry location away from direct sunlight and humidity. Do not store the suit unwashed for long periods. Always use a fursuit-safe spray after each use. Do not remove or modify any parts of the suit, and avoid exposing it to excessive heat such as leaving it outdoors or inside a hot car. Hang dry only.
A full fursuit care guide is included in your package, and these care instructions will also be available for reference.
The buyer understands that fursuits are bulky, can feel claustrophobic, generate heat, and reduce visibility compared to normal eyesight. Furtastic Studios is not responsible for any injuries that may occur while wearing the suit, including but not limited to fatigue, overheating, heat stroke, falls, dizziness, or panic due to claustrophobia. Please take care of yourself while in suit — stay hydrated, take regular breaks, and have a trusted handler assist you in unfamiliar environments.
